#a5594e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a5594e is composed of 64.7% red, 34.9%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 46.1% magenta, 52.7% yellow and 35.3% black. It has a hue angle of 7.6 degrees, a saturation of 35.8% and a lightness of 47.6%. #a5594e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b29c with #4b0000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

● #a5594e color description : Dark moderate red.
#a5594e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a5594e has RGB values of R:165, G:89, B:78 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.46, Y:0.53,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 10836302.

Shades and Tints of #a5594e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050302 is the darkest color, while #fbf7f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#a5594e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#807573 is the less saturated color, while #f02103 is the most saturated one.
